Belarus - Non-Electrified Railway Tracks Length
Since 2014, Belarus Non-Electrified Railway Tracks Length rose 0.2% year on year. With 4,494.4 Kilometers in 2019, the country was number 14 among other countries in Non-Electrified Railway Tracks Length. Belarus is overtaken by Italy, which was ranked number 13 with 4,840 Kilometers and is followed by Sweden with 3,381 Kilometers. Canada lead the ranking with 61,751 Kilometers in 2019, -0.1% compared to 2018. Russia, United Kingdom and Poland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Azerbaijan recorded the best 5 years average growth at +3.1% per year, while France recorded the worst performance at -6.7% per year.
